How to Check for Recalls

Owners can easily check if their 2015 Tiguan is affected by any recalls by following these steps:

  • Visit the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) website.
  • Enter the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) in the search tool.
  • Review the results for any active recalls.

Repair Process for Recalls

If your vehicle is subject to a recall, it is crucial to have the necessary repairs completed as soon as possible. Here’s how the repair process typically works:

  • Contact your local Volkswagen dealer to schedule an appointment.
  • Bring your vehicle in for inspection and repairs.
  • Repairs are usually performed at no cost to the owner.
